Key Features & Benefits at a Glance
- Exceptional corrosion resistance with zinc yellow-chromate plating, extending service life in harsh environments.
- High tensile strength from Class 10 steel construction, ensuring reliable performance under heavy loads.
- Precise metric coarse threading (M20x2.5 mm) for quick assembly and secure fastening in industrial settings.
- Standard external hex drive design allows for easy installation using common tools, reducing labor time.
- DIN 934 compliance guarantees dimensional accuracy and interchangeability with standard components.
- 6H thread fit classification provides optimal engagement with mating parts, minimizing loosening risks.
- Durable 30mm width and 16mm height profile offers robust bearing surface for stable connections.

Specification Summary & Compliance
This hex nut features M20x2.5 mm coarse thread with Class 6H thread fit per ISO metric standards, ensuring precise tolerances for reliable mating. Manufactured to DIN 934 specifications, it maintains dimensional accuracy with a width of 30 mm and height of 16 mm. The zinc yellow-chromate plating on steel provides enhanced corrosion protection, and the product complies with RoHS and REACH environmental directives, supporting safe and sustainable industrial use.
